Kaycee Manding’s goal in extra time lifts Jackrabbits over Coyotes in conference tourney

BROOKINGS Kaycee Mandings goal in the 100th minute gave South Dakota State a 2-1 victory over South Dakota in the first round of the Summit League Tournament at Fishback Soccer Park in Brookings on Friday night.

A late goal from Katherine Jones nodded things up and then the two teams went scoreless in the first extra time period. Manding then set up for a far free kick after USDs Campbell Zimmers picked up a yellow card. She sent the free kick towards the box and it just missed the head of Kaetlyn Buelke but it ended up in the back of the net and the Jacks bench stormed the field to celebrate with Manding.

Kaycee serves a great ball and thats why she hits a lot of our set pieces, whether its from there or corner kicks, said SDSU head coach Brock Thompson. She just put it in a spot where there was a chance that one of our players could get it and theres a chance that it can catch the back post and thats a hard spot for the goalkeeper to be in.

USD struck first after a scoreless first half. Brooklyn Bordson took a pass from Izzy Quintavalle and put the ball past Emma Knack to give the Yotes a 1-0 lead in the 54th minute.

The Jackrabbits then put on the pressure and it was Jones who finally came through in the 86th minute. Laney Murdzek passed the ball to Mia Bosch and then she found Jones in the box. Jones made a move and then scored on Cambell Fischer to tie things up.

Thompson had a message for his team heading into the extra periods.

What I said to the team was when we score, it better be the best celebration that weve had all year long. But what we were focused on was continuing to play our way and focusing on the stuff we were good at. Im just really proud of how we played from the time they scored all the way through, Thompson said.

SDSU had a 30-6 advantage in shots. The Jacks had eight shots on goal and the Coyotes had three on goal.

Ive got a ton of belief in this team because this team can score in so many ways, but soccer is a funny game, Thompson said. Its postseason play and it comes down to moments. Im super proud of our team for finding [a moment] to advance to the next round.

Manding had two shots and both of them were on goal. Buelke led the Jacks with seven shots and one of them was on goal. Bosch had five shots and one of them was on goal. Avery Murdzek had four shots and one of them was on goal. Adrianne Agbayni had two shots and one on goal. Hailee Christensen had one shot that was on goal.

SDSU will advance to the semifinals in Fargo, N.D., where it will take on Denver on Thursday. The Jacks fell to the Pioneers a week ago in Brookings.

Weve got to be able to put this game away and learn from it, celebrate it, but then prepare for the next opponent. Theyre a very good team. They challenge you in certain areas, typical at midfield. The biggest thing for us against Denver is what happens in the transition moments, Thompson said.
